WebAbout AirLink. Purdue AirLink (PAL), the wireless network utilized on the University’s West Lafayette campus, connects wireless-ready laptops, smartphones and other mobile devices to the Internet. PAL is accessible in most areas on campus, including academic buildings, administrative buildings and the common areas of most residence halls.
